Senior Pastor
Todd Wiggins came to Adamsville as Pastor in July 2007. Todd grew up in Forsyth, GA and attended First Baptist Barnesville, where he received Christ as his personal Lord and Savior. His undergraduate degree is in Industrial and Systems Engineering from Mercer University in Macon, GA. After college, Todd served on staff at Wesleyan Drive Baptist Church and Vineville North Baptist Church, both in Macon. Todd received his Master of Divinity degree from Southeastern Seminary in Wake Forest in May 2006. In the fall of 2006, he began traveling and preaching for pulpit supply and revivals, when God led him to Adamsville. God also led him back to South Georgia to marry Olivia (Lane) on June 7, 2008. Olivia and June (their yellow Labrador) keep the home fires burning and the back yard full of holes. Olivia is currently "with child" and Todd and her are expecting a baby boy sometime around Dec 17, 2010.
Todd loves to camp, hunt, fish, golf, ski, and travel, anything to get him outdoors into the beautiful creation of our great God. His ministry purpose is to serve the local church by working within the body to equip, teach, and disciple the church to function as a New Testament church. Todd believes this is accomplished through the systematic exposition of the Bible. His life verse is 1 John 2:6, "The one who says he abides in Him ought himself to walk in the same manner as He walked." Todd's paraphrase is, "Because you claim Christ, walk as He walked."
Associate Pastor
Ted Manby grew up in Virginia Beach, VA. After graduating High School (June 1979) he entered the Navy Seabee's in a Reserves program with 5 months active duty and served for almost 7 years in the active Naval Reserves as part of a Naval Construction Battalion. He surrendered to Christ and was converted the first day of Navy Bootcamp (Oct. 17, 1979). In June of 1983 he was married to Deborah Erickson and they both moved to Columbia, SC for Ted to attend Columbia Bible College where he earned a BA in Bible (June 1987). After serving on staff in two SC churches, he was called to rural Upstate NY (June 1990) to serve as Senior Pastor for 5 ½ years in the village of Valois. In Oct. 1995, Ted, Deb, and their two sons John (5/88) and Jacob (2/92) moved to Wake Forest, NC where Ted became a student at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ary. From July 1997 to 2001 he was also the Senior Pastor of First Baptist Church, Lake Waccamaw, NC. In May of 2004 he graduated from Southeastern with a Master of Divinity degree in Advanced Biblical Studies. In July 2004 he began the Th.M program at Southeastern and went on staff at Open Door Baptist Church in Raleigh, NC. He served at Open Door as Facilities Superintendent and Minister of Evangelism until Jan 2008. In December 2008 he earned a Th.M. (Master of Theology) in Old Testament studies. He has been at Adamsville since Jan 2008 as the Minister of Education and Administration.
Youth Pastor
Keith grew up in the "hill country" of Morganton, NC. He placed faith in Christ as Lord and Savior while a pre-teen. However, it was not until he was twenty-two that his life consistently displayed the fruit of a genuine servant of the Lord Jesus Christ. At twenty-four he sensed God’s call to the gospel ministry, and thus became a student at Southeastern College of Wake Forest two years later. He graduated in May 2005 with a BA in Biblical Studies with a minor in Church Music. He then entered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ary where he earned a Master of Divinity degree with an emphasis in Worship Leadership in May 2008. Also, in January 2006 he became the Minister of Music and Youth at Missionary Ridge Baptist Church in Morganton, NC where he had already served in many roles as a volunteer worker. He served this church until August 2008. On August 9, 2008 Keith and Amanda (Mays) were married and after their honeymoon he joined the staff of Adamsville in August of 2008. Besides Keith's many duties ministering to the students and their families at Adamsville, he also regularly plays a vital role in the music ministry at Adamsville. Keith has a deep commitment to discipling young people in the Lord and is very supportive of Foreign Missions and local evangelism.
Worship Pastor
Doug came to know the Lord as his personal Savior at the age of eighteen during a revival service held at a close friend's church in Winston-Salem. The message's focus was on Hell as the place of residence for all those who are separated from God because of their love of and their surrender to sin. Realizing his plight of heading to Hell for his many sins against God, he accepted the free gift of Christ's death and resurrection for his sins by faith. Since trusting in the Lord Doug has had a strong desire to grow as a Christian. After several years at other colleges, he enrolled at Piedmont Baptist College to learn God's truth at a deeper level. He graduated in May of 2004 with a BA in Bible, Music, and Counseling. He is currently taking classes part-time pursuing a Master of Arts in Church Music at Southeastern Baptist Theological Seminary in Wake Forest. In 2000 Doug met Angelia, who also was a student at Piedmont, and they were married in 2002. She earned a BA in Elementary Education at Piedmont in 2006. Then they were blessed with the birth of their first son, Douglas. Angelia is "with child" again and is expecting a new bundle of joy in April, 2011. Doug has been serving in the music area on church staffs since 2003 and came on staff at Adamsville in August of 2009.
